Write the equation for the word problem
Devon became a waiter at a fancy restaurant. He makes $9 per hour. One night he made $150 in tips. How many hours did he work if he made a total of $226.50.

Answers

Answer:

9x + 150 = 226.50

Step-by-step explanation:

Devon makes $9 per hour. So, that signalizes "9x" (x representing the amount of hours he worked)

$150 represents how much he made one night, so you would add that to 9x. (9x + 150)

Finally, it gives you the total amount: 226.50

In conclusion, your equation should be: 9x + 150 = 226.50

pls help it should be ez for u guys

Answers

Answer: 950.3

Step-by-step explanation:

so the formula for the volume of a sphere is 4/3*pi*r^3

so plugging your information into the formula, you would get 4/3(pi)(6.1)^3

6.1^3 is the same as

(6.1) times (6.1) times (6.1)

this equals 226.981

now you have 4/3(pi)(226.981)

now you do 226.981/3 which equals 75.660333

multiply that by 4➡️ 302.6413333333333

now you have to multiply by pi (3.14)

302.6413333333333*3.14=

950.2937866666667

you have to round to the 10ths place

so your answer is 950.3 m cubed.
